User Personas For Effective Sales Strategies In Sales Automation

User Personas for Effective Sales Strategies

User personas for effective sales strategies are essential tools that help businesses understand their customers on a deeper level. These personas, which represent the various segments of your target audience, allow organizations to tailor their marketing efforts and sales tactics to meet specific needs. By leveraging user personas, companies can enhance engagement, optimize their messaging, and ultimately drive conversions.

Customer Journey Mapping

Customer journey mapping is a crucial component in the development of effective user personas. It involves visualizing the steps a customer takes from awareness to decision-making and purchase. This process helps identify key touchpoints where potential customers interact with your brand and informs how you can better serve them throughout their buying journey.

Understanding these touchpoints allows businesses to create personalized experiences that resonate with different user personas. For instance, if a segment of your audience prefers visual content over written material, mapping this preference into your strategy ensures that you provide relevant resources at critical stages of the journey. This targeted approach not only improves user experience but also enhances conversion rates as customers feel more understood and valued.

Sales Enablement Tools

Sales enablement tools play an integral role in supporting teams with the insights derived from user personas. These tools empower sales representatives by providing them with tailored content and resources designed for specific customer profiles. By integrating user persona data into these tools, companies can ensure that their sales pitches align closely with what resonates most with each persona.

For example, using platforms like HubSpot or Salesforce enables teams to access customer insights based on demographics and behavioral data collected through previous interactions. This capability allows sales reps to personalize their outreach effectively, addressing pain points directly related to each persona’s needs. As a result, they can engage prospects more meaningfully, leading to higher success rates in closing deals.

Lead Scoring Models

Implementing lead scoring models informed by user personas is another strategic method for enhancing sales effectiveness. By assessing leads based on criteria established through persona research—such as engagement level or alignment with ideal customer characteristics—businesses can prioritize efforts towards those most likely to convert.

This analytical approach helps streamline the sales process by allowing teams to focus on high-potential leads while minimizing time spent on less promising prospects. For instance, if a particular persona shows consistent interest in product demonstrations but has yet to make a purchase decision, targeted follow-ups can be crafted specifically for them—ultimately nudging them closer toward conversion.

Market Segmentation Strategies

Market segmentation strategies are pivotal when developing user personas since they allow businesses to categorize potential customers into distinct groups based on shared characteristics such as demographics or psychographics. This segmentation provides clarity on who your target audience is and what unique challenges they face.

By creating detailed profiles for each segment—incorporating factors like buyer behavior and preferences—companies can design marketing campaigns that speak directly to these audiences’ motivations. For example, if one segment values eco-friendly products while another prioritizes cost savings, crafting separate messages tailored accordingly will likely yield better engagement results across both groups.

How Do User Personas Improve Sales Strategies?

User personas improve sales strategies by providing actionable insights into customer behavior patterns and preferences. When sales teams understand the specific needs of different segments within their market, they can tailor their approaches accordingly—leading to more meaningful conversations and stronger relationships with prospects.

Moreover, having well-defined personas allows organizations to anticipate objections or concerns during the selling process proactively. By preparing responses based on common pain points identified through persona research, sales reps are better equipped to navigate discussions effectively and build trust quickly with potential clients.

What Are the Types of User Personas?

There are several types of user personas commonly utilized in marketing strategies:

  • Buyer Personas: Focused primarily on purchasing behaviors.
  • Marketing Personas: Centered around engagement strategies.
  • Negative Personas: Represent individuals who are not ideal customers.

Each type serves its purpose in refining approaches across different departments—from marketing campaigns designed around buyer motivations down to tailoring communication styles based on negative persona insights.

How To Create Effective User Personas?

Creating effective user personas involves several steps:

  1. Research: Gather data through surveys or interviews.
  2. Analyze: Identify patterns within demographic information.
  3. Develop Profiles: Create detailed descriptions including goals and challenges faced by each persona.
  4. Validate: Test assumptions against real-world feedback from actual customers.
  5. Refine Continuously: Regularly update personas as market dynamics change or new data becomes available.

By following this structured approach ensures that developed profiles remain relevant over time while accurately reflecting evolving consumer landscapes.
